Автор Тема: команда за показване на сек. от boot към момента  (Прочетена 1307 пъти)

lod

  • Напреднали
  • *****
  • Публикации: 76
  • Distribution: (K)Ubuntu/FreeBSD
  • Window Manager: Gnome/KDE
  • LPIC-3, CCNP, MCT, MCSE, VW Golf Driver
    • Профил
hi,
бихте ли ме упътили към команда за linux/bsd с която да разбера колко секунди за изтекли от boot към момента и да мога да конвертирам time stamp от dmesg, ако не в дата, то поне в дни/часове от boot или към момента назад във времето. ако няма такава да се мъча да пиша скрипт.
Активен

spirtbrat

  • Напреднали
  • *****
  • Публикации: 76
  • Distribution: Arch Linux
  • Window Manager: Gnome
    • Профил
В '/proc/timer_list' на третия ред пише времето в наносекунди. Това го има само на ядра 2.6.21 и по-нови. Те имат т.нар. "High-Resolution Timers" и трябва ядрото да е компилирано с тази опция.
Ако не ти трябва, чак такава голяма точност можеш да си напишеш скрипт, който да ти смята разликата между сегашния час (date) и часа в който е заредила системата (uptime).
Активен

The harder I work, the luckier I goddamned get.

lod

  • Напреднали
  • *****
  • Публикации: 76
  • Distribution: (K)Ubuntu/FreeBSD
  • Window Manager: Gnome/KDE
  • LPIC-3, CCNP, MCT, MCSE, VW Golf Driver
    • Профил
ok, 10x '<img'>
Активен

gat3way

  • Напреднали
  • *****
  • Публикации: 6050
  • Relentless troll
    • Профил
    • WWW
В секунди, на 2.4 и 2.6 ядра, в секунди:

cat /proc/uptime |awk '{print $1}'
Активен

"Knowledge is power" - France is Bacon

lod

  • Напреднали
  • *****
  • Публикации: 76
  • Distribution: (K)Ubuntu/FreeBSD
  • Window Manager: Gnome/KDE
  • LPIC-3, CCNP, MCT, MCSE, VW Golf Driver
    • Профил
втори въпрос:
правя цикъл, който да прочита ред по ред изхода от dmesg

dmesg | \
while read LINE; do
.....

done

проблемът ми е следният, до един момент всичко е ОК, каквото се вижда при нормално изпълнение от dmesg се прочита от цикъла правилно, но
когато се достигне timestamp от тип
[2505834.003146] md: minimum _guaranteed_  speed: 1000 KB/sec/disk.

цикъла го прочита:
2 md: minimum _guaranteed_ speed: 1000 KB/sec/disk.

и не мога да свана причината..
Активен


Подобни теми
Заглавие Започната от Отговора Прегледи Последна публикация
boot
Настройка на програми
Pe6oveca 9 3578 Последна публикация Feb 23, 2004, 22:31
от paveldikov
проблем с boot на ХП при наличие на Слак и Ред Хат
Настройка на програми
HUGO_BOSS 13 5262 Последна публикация Aug 19, 2004, 19:21
от Pinball_Master
boot проблем и то какъв!
Настройка на хардуер
Ipolit 15 5447 Последна публикация Dec 10, 2004, 09:18
от angie
boot
Настройка на хардуер
nocture 1 1837 Последна публикация Jan 08, 2005, 22:13
от
Dual boot от /boot. Конфигурация на GRUB.
Настройка на програми
mandor 1 3750 Последна публикация Feb 28, 2006, 09:37
от